The Botton Village Community, under the Camphill Village Trust, creates a range of classic farmhouse cheeses using top-quality milk from their 46 Dairy Shorthorn cows. One of their specialties is the Summerfield cheese, an Alpine-style variety made from the rich, golden milk of the Dairy Shorthorns. Crafting Gruyère and Alpine-style cheeses is a complex process, so Summer Field cheese is only produced when the cows are feasting on pasture, resulting in a limited quantity available. The cheese’s name, Summer Field, signifies its production during the summer months when the cows roam the fields.
this cheese continues to be crafted by cheese makers at the Botton Village Community. This community, nestled in the picturesque North Yorkshire Moors, is a social enterprise for individuals with special needs, where residents work together on the farms, in cheese production, and other essential roles to create a self-sustainable and biodynamic environment.
